Seeing a therapist can have numerous benefits for a person’s mental health and wellness. Here are a few of the benefits of seeing a therapist from a mental viewpoint:
Increased self-awareness
Among the main benefits of seeing a therapist is increased self-awareness. A therapist can help you identify patterns in your feelings, thoughts, and behaviors, along with the underlying beliefs and worths that drive them. By becoming more knowledgeable about these patterns, you can gain a much deeper understanding of yourself and your inspirations, which can result in individual growth and advancement.
Enhanced psychological guideline
Emotional policy is the ability to handle and control one’s emotions in a healthy and adaptive method.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als find out and practice psychological policy techniques,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, that can be practical in managing tough feelings and minimizing tension.
Better social relationships
Interpersonal relationships are a vital part of mental health and health and wellbeing.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als enhance their interaction skills, assertiveness, and compassion, which can lead to much healthier and more fulfilling relationships with others.
Increased problem-solving abilities
Treatment can also assist individuals establish problem-solving abilities. By working with a therapist, individuals can find out to method problems in a more efficient and organized way, recognize potential solutions, and make decisions that are aligned with their values and goals.
Enhanced self-esteem
Self-confidence refers to an individual’s sense of self-respect and value. Seeing a therapist can assist people recognize and challenge negative self-talk and beliefs that can add to low self-confidence. Through therapy, individuals can discover to develop a more favorable and realistic self-image, which can lead to increased confidence and self-regard.
Enhanced coping skills
Coping abilities are methods and strategies that people use to handle tension and misfortune. Seeing a therapist can assist people develop and practice coping abilities that are tailored to their specific requirements and preferences. Coping skills can include mindfulness, relaxation techniques, problem-solving, and social assistance, among others.
Lowered symptoms of mental illness
Treatment can likewise be effective in reducing symptoms of mental disorder, such as depression, stress and anxiety, and trauma (PTSD). Therapists utilize evidence-based treatments, such as c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T), dialectical behavior modification (DBT), and eye motion des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to help individuals manage signs and improve their total quality of life.
